What Is Termite Fumigation?

Termite fumigation is a pest control method that involves using gas to eliminate termite infestations in buildings. It is a highly effective way to eradicate termites, as the fumigants can penetrate deep into the structure where termites may be hiding. However, there are also drawbacks to fumigation, such as the need to vacate the premises during treatment and potential harm to pets and plants if proper precautions are not taken.

Pros and Cons of Termite Fumigation

In the realm of pest control, termite fumigation stands out as a potent method for eradicating these destructive insects. One of the main advantages of termite fumigation is its effectiveness in reaching hidden or hard-to-reach areas where termites may be present. It can penetrate walls, floors, and other structures, ensuring comprehensive termite elimination. Additionally, fumigation doesn’t just kill the termites present but also their eggs, helping prevent future infestations. However, there are some drawbacks to consider. The process can be time-consuming, requiring residents to vacate the premises for a period. It may also cause temporary inconvenience and the need to remove or cover food, plants, and pets. Despite these cons, for severe termite infestations, fumigation remains a highly effective solution.

Alternative Termite Control Methods

Implementing integrated pest management practices can effectively supplement traditional fumigation methods for controlling termite infestations in residential and commercial properties. Here are four alternative termite control methods to consider:

  1. Wood Treatment: Applying wood treatments that repel or kill termites can protect structures from infestations.
  2. Baiting Systems: Installing bait stations around the property to attract and eliminate termite colonies can be an effective long-term solution.
  3. Physical Barriers: Creating physical barriers like metal screens or sand particles around the foundation can prevent termites from entering the building.
  4. Biological Control: Introducing natural termite predators or parasites to the environment can help reduce termite populations organically.

Risks Associated with Untreated Termite Infestations

Untreated termite infestations pose significant risks to the structural integrity and safety of buildings. Termites can cause extensive damage to wooden structures, weakening essential support beams and compromising the overall stability of a property. Over time, this damage can lead to costly repairs and, in severe cases, even structural collapse. Additionally, termites can go unnoticed for extended periods, allowing their colonies to grow and further exacerbate the destruction. Homeowners may not realize the extent of the infestation until it’s too late, resulting in more extensive fumigation treatments and repairs. Steps of the Termite Fumigation Process

Failure to promptly address termite infestations can result in extensive damage, making it imperative to understand the steps involved in the termite fumigation process.

  1. Inspection: A professional evaluates the extent of the infestation and determines the appropriate treatment.
  2. Preparation: The area to be fumigated must be cleared of all living things, including plants and pets.
  3. Fumigation: A tent is placed over the structure, and fumigants are released to eradicate the termites.
  4. Aeration: After a specified period, the tent is removed, and the structure is ventilated to make it safe for re-entry.

Safety Precautions During Termite Fumigation

To ensure the safety of individuals and property during termite fumigation, it is essential to strictly adhere to established safety precautions. Prior to fumigation, occupants must vacate the premises along with any pets, plants, and food items. All windows and doors should be sealed to prevent the fumigant from escaping. Warning signs indicating the presence of toxic chemicals must be prominently displayed. Only licensed professionals should conduct the fumigation process to guarantee proper handling of the chemicals. After fumigation, aeration of the space is crucial before reentry. It is imperative to follow these safety measures diligently to protect both human health and the structural integrity of the property.

Termite Fumigation Costs and Considerations

When considering termite fumigation costs and factors to take into account, it is essential to prioritize both affordability and effectiveness. The cost of termite fumigation can vary based on factors such as the size of the infestation, the type of treatment needed, and the extent of damage caused. On average, termite fumigation in San Francisco can range from $1,200 to $2,500 for a standard treatment. However, more severe cases may require additional services, potentially increasing the overall cost. It is crucial to request quotes from multiple providers to compare prices and services offered. Additionally, considering the reputation and experience of the fumigation company is vital to ensure a successful and long-lasting solution to the termite problem.
